Flexible epoxy sealant - Master Bond, Inc.

Sept. 19, 2010
The epoxy resin works on metal and non-metal substrates.

Supreme 10HTFL one-component, flexible, epoxy-resin based adhesive and sealant works from 4K to 350°F. It adheres to aluminum, steel, and other metals, as well as fiber reinforced composites, most plastics, ceramics, glass, and wood. Its tensile lap shear strength is over 2,000 psi, and its T-peel strength is over 40 pli when bonding aluminum.
Supreme 10HTFL resists severe thermal and mechanical shock and vibration, as well as water, salts, oils, fuels and organic solvents.  It is electrically insulative.
Supreme 10HTFL stores at room temperature for extended periods and does not require mixing prior to cure at 250°F or above. Supreme 10HTFLND2, a non-drip version, is also available.
